Travel Basketball Coach

YMCA of Southwest Florida
Englewood, Sarasota County, FL

Job Description

Job Description

Description:

Under the guidance of the Sports Coordinator/Program Director, and in accordance with the policies of the YMCA of Southwest Florida, the Travel Basketball Coach teaches players how to safely execute advanced basketball skills. The Coach is responsible for planning, organizing, and documenting each lesson and ensuring a positive, safe, educational, and fun environment for athletes.

Requirements:

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

  • Provide a safe, fun, positive and secure setting for players to learn the sport of basketball.
  • Supervise and be actively involved with all activities to maintain order and discipline.
  • Prepare lesson plans and training stations and coordinate practices which are relevant and appropriate for each level of skill.
  • Stay current with basketball trends, strategies, and best practices to continually enhance the team’s performance.
  • Communicate to Director any problems, concerns, or suggestions regarding athletes.
  • Report equipment problems or concerns to the Director and uphold all safety-related issues in the gym.
  • Attend and actively participate in all team practices, games, and tournaments while representing our program and the YMCA in a positive and professional manner.
  • Serve as a role model for players, demonstrating professionalism, integrity, sportsmanship and dedication to basketball.
  • Maintain current certifications relative to your specialty and YMCA guidelines.
  • Attend staff/coach meetings and training as required per YMCA or Sports Director.
  • Follow all YMCA policies and procedures related to keeping athletes safe in our facility and programs, including those related to managing parents and guests.
  • Keep basketball gym and equipment clean and organized at all times. Assist and maintain cleanliness at gym entrance, rest room areas, etc.
  • Dress appropriately for coaching, including staff shirt, appropriate pants or shorts, closed- toe shoes, hair pulled back professionally.
  • Be punctual. Arrive 10 minutes prior to game/practice to set up and prepare for session.
  • Ability to work flexible hours, including evenings and weekends to accommodate team practices, games, and travel events.
  • All other duties as required and necessary.
  • On-site attendance is required for this position.

QUALIFICATIONS :

  • Minimum of 2 years of prior experience coaching youth basketball, preferably with travel or competitive teams
  • Demonstrated ability to teach basketball fundamentals, techniques, and game strategies.
  • Knowledge and understanding regarding US Amateur and AAU Basketball guidelines, policies, and recommendations.
  • Ability to motivate and effectively communicate with members, nonmembers, parents, and students.
  • Must be 17 years of age or older.
  • Successfully complete State of Florida Criminal History Background Check requirements as well as meet the Association’s policies on background screening.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Refrain from diagnosing injuries, offering medical advice, and dispensing or endorsing any and all commercial health products especially nutritional supplements, vitamins, performance enhancing substances, and pain relievers.
  • Able to maintain confidentiality.
  • Must be a self-starter, with high energy and a positive attitude.

CERTIFICATIONS AND TRAINING REQUIREMENTS:

  • Completion of YMCA of the USA Child Abuse and Neglect class
  • Completion of the YMCA’s Blood Borne Pathogens training
  • Additional training classes as recommended by the Supervisor.
  • Successfully meet the Association’s policies on background screening.
  • Additional training classes as recommended by the Supervisor.
  • Valid driver’s license.
  • Completion of CPR/FA Certifications
